1. Harry Winston: The “King of Diamonds”
- Founded: 1932, New York City
- Hallmarks: Exceptional diamonds, iconic legacy, Hollywood glamour
Harry Winston, often hailed as the “King of Diamonds,” built his empire on acquiring and showcasing some of the world’s most famous gemstones, including the Hope Diamond and the Jonker Diamond. Renowned for his impeccable taste and unwavering dedication to quality, Winston’s creations have graced royalty, Hollywood legends, and discerning collectors. The house continues to create breathtaking jewelry, each piece a testament to Winston’s legacy of excellence and his passion for showcasing the brilliance and fire of exceptional diamonds.
2. Cartier: Jeweler to Kings, King of Jewelers
- Founded: 1847, Paris
- Hallmarks: Royal heritage, innovative designs, Art Deco influence
Cartier’s history is intertwined with royalty and aristocracy, earning it the title “Jeweler to Kings.” From its iconic panther motif to the revolutionary use of platinum in jewelry, Cartier has consistently pushed the boundaries of design and craftsmanship. The house’s creations, including the legendary “Tutti Frutti” style with its vibrant colored gemstones and the iconic Love bracelet, have become symbols of timeless elegance and enduring luxury.
3. Van Cleef & Arpels: Masters of Poetic Craftsmanship
- Founded: 1896, Paris
- Hallmarks: Innovative settings, nature-inspired motifs, whimsical charm
Van Cleef & Arpels is renowned for its poetic and whimsical approach to jewelry design. The house’s innovative creations, such as the intricate Mystery Set technique, where gemstones appear to float without any visible prongs, and the transformable Zip necklace, which converts from a necklace to a bracelet, showcase unparalleled craftsmanship and a deep appreciation for beauty and nature. Van Cleef & Arpels’ jewelry continues to enchant with its delicate artistry, fairy-tale charm, and timeless elegance.

- Founded: 1837, New York City
- Hallmarks: The Tiffany Blue Box, classic designs, diamonds, and silver
Tiffany & Co. is an American institution, synonymous with elegance, sophistication, and the iconic Tiffany Blue Box. From its exquisite diamond engagement rings, symbolizing enduring love, to its timeless silver jewelry, like the renowned “Return to Tiffany” heart tag bracelet, Tiffany & Co. has captured the hearts of generations. The house’s legacy of craftsmanship and its unwavering commitment to quality have made it a symbol of enduring style and accessible luxury.
5. Graff: The Diamond Authority
- Founded: 1960, London
- Hallmarks: Exceptional diamonds, innovative cuts, bold designs
Graff has established itself as a leading authority on diamonds, acquiring and polishing some of the world’s most extraordinary gemstones, including the Lesotho Promise and the Delaire Sunrise. The house’s expertise in diamond cutting and its commitment to innovative design have resulted in breathtaking creations that showcase the brilliance and fire of these precious stones. Graff’s jewelry is synonymous with unparalleled luxury, exceptional quality, and statement pieces that command attention.
6. Piaget: Masters of Ultra-Thin Movements and Dazzling Designs
- Founded: 1874, La Côte-aux-Fées, Switzerland
- Hallmarks: Ultra-thin movements, intricate gold work, vibrant gemstones
Piaget is renowned for its expertise in ultra-thin watch movements and its exquisite jewelry creations. The house’s signature style combines intricate gold work, often featuring textured surfaces and delicate engravings, with vibrant gemstones, resulting in pieces that are both elegant and bold. Piaget’s Possession collection, with its rotating rings, is a testament to the brand’s playful spirit and its mastery of both watchmaking and jewelry craftsmanship.
7. Bvlgari: The Bold and the Beautiful
- Founded: 1884, Rome
- Hallmarks: Colored gemstones, bold designs, Italian heritage
Bvlgari’s jewelry is characterized by its bold use of colored gemstones, its distinctive Italian flair, and its celebration of vibrant femininity. The house’s iconic Serpenti collection, with its snake-inspired designs, has become a symbol of glamour and seduction. Bvlgari’s jewelry continues to captivate with its daring creativity, its use of vibrant colors and bold forms, and its ability to infuse classic designs with a contemporary edge.
8. Chopard: Red Carpet Glamour and Ethical Practices
- Founded: 1860, Sonvilier, Switzerland
- Hallmarks: Red carpet glamour, ethical sourcing, exquisite craftsmanship
Chopard is synonymous with red carpet glamour, its exquisite jewelry adorning celebrities at prestigious events worldwide. The house is also recognized for its commitment to ethical sourcing and sustainable practices, using responsibly sourced gold and gemstones. Chopard’s creations, from its dazzling diamond necklaces to its iconic Happy Diamonds collection, with its freely moving diamonds dancing between two sapphire crystals, embody luxury, elegance, and responsible craftsmanship.

9. Buccellati: The Art of Italian Goldwork
- Founded: 1919, Milan
- Hallmarks: Intricate gold work, lace-like textures, romantic aesthetic
Buccellati is renowned for its exquisite Italian goldwork, characterized by intricate textures and romantic designs reminiscent of the Renaissance era. The house’s signature techniques, such as the “Rigato” engraving, which creates a fine lined texture, and the “Tulle” work, producing a delicate honeycomb effect, result in jewelry that is both elegant and unique. Buccellati’s jewelry is a testament to the artistry of Italian craftsmanship and the timeless allure of gold.
10. Mikimoto: The Pearl Pioneers
- Founded: 1893, Toba, Japan
- Hallmarks: Cultured pearls, classic designs, Japanese heritage
Mikimoto is synonymous with cultured pearls, having pioneered the technique of cultivating these lustrous gems. The house’s creations, from classic pearl strands to intricate pearl jewelry incorporating diamonds and other precious stones, showcase the beauty and elegance of these natural wonders. Mikimoto’s legacy of innovation and its commitment to quality have made it a leader in the world of pearl jewelry, offering timeless pieces that embody elegance and sophistication.
